Industry Fast Facts released
14 November 2019
Key points:
- 2019 beef and sheepmeat industry fast facts released
- Domestic expenditure on beef was approximately $8.76 billion in 2018-19 (ABS, MLA estimate)
- Domestic expenditure on lamb was approximately $2.6 billion and mutton $51 million on in 2018-19 (MLA estimate).
MLA’s Market Information team have released their annual beef and sheepmeat industry Fast Facts, providing a concise snapshot of key statistics – including herd and flock size, production, value, consumption, exports and Australia’s position relative to other countries.
Highlights from the Beef Fast Facts include:
- In 2018-19, Australia produced approximately 2.35 million tonnes carcase weight (cwt) of beef and veal (ABS).
- In 2018-19, 3.14 million grainfed cattle were turned off, representing approximately 38% of all cattle slaughtered.
- In 2018-19, Australia exported 72% of its total beef and veal production to over 70 countries (DA, ABS). These exports generated $9.5 billion (IHS Markit).
Highlights from the Sheepmeat Fast Facts include:
- In 2018-19, Australia produced almost 501,000 tonnes cwt of lamb and 230,000 tonnes cwt of mutton (ABS).
- In 2018-19, Australia exported 66% of total Australian lamb production and 96% of total mutton production (DA, ABS).
- Australia is the largest exporter of sheepmeat in the world (DA, IHS Markit, Comtrade)
